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Diagnosis of mild to severe asthma according to GINA guidelines 2. Age 30 to 65 years 3. Symptomatic â?? Dyspnoea 4. Patients referred by the Physicians for Inspiratory muscle training
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Patients who are deemed to be too sick to perform the 6 min walk test or other study related tests. 2. The presence of a significant comorbid disease that might interfere with the training process or place the patient at undue risk for exercise training 3.Inspiratory muscle training within the past 12 months. 4.Subjects unwilling to give informed consent
